Output 59a8430694563e717652ceda030677914ef1f3907bf7471dbd6c1d1d99fe97aa:0

value
10522
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c2aff2904407869bd0937529787de6f70a9242a1d3f2735e54bab0fa2c9c8812
address
bc1pc2hl9yzyq7rfh5ynw55hsl0x7u9fys4p60e8xhj5h2c05tyu3qfquw4src
transaction
59a8430694563e717652ceda030677914ef1f3907bf7471dbd6c1d1d99fe97aa
spent
true